Place the shirt on a flat surface such as an ironing board, a hard table, or even the floor. This works best for logos made with vinyl or rubber prints. Place a dry towel and fold it up to fit directly below all the print you want to remove.

WebJun 12, 2024 · Reapply the Embellishment. Lay the item of clothing out on a flat surface that you can iron on. If you need a larger area than an ironing board, protect a table or countertop with multiple layers of towels. Place the repaired embellishments on the garment, arranging them exactly where you want them. Put a pressing cloth or parchment paper over ... WebFeb 26, 2024 · Place the garment on an ironing board. Be sure that the transfer is facing up, and lay the garment out completely flat. If you do not have an ironing board, you can lay a towel across a hard surface such as a table, counter, washing machine, or dryer. 2 Put a towel inside the shirt. Begin with the shirt collar, ironing the underside of the collar face up. Press outward from the body to the edge of the collar to keep the fabric smooth and wrinkle-free. Then turn the collar over and iron the opposite side in the same way. b.
